Mellow(superl.) Soft or tender by reason of ripeness; having a tender   pulp; as, a mellow apple.
    
    
    
        Mellow(superl.) Easily worked or penetrated; not hard or rigid; as, a   mellow soil.
    
    
    
        Mellow(superl.) Not coarse, rough, or harsh; subdued; soft; rich;   delicate; -- said of sound, color, flavor, style, etc.
    
    
    
        Mellow(superl.) Well matured; softened by years; genial; jovial.
    
    
    
        Mellow(superl.) Warmed by liquor; slightly intoxicated.
    
    
    
        Mellow(v. i.) To become mellow; as, ripe fruit soon mellows.
    
    
    
        Mellow(v. t.) To make mellow.
    
    
    
        Mellowed(imp. & p. p.) of Mellow
    
    
    
        Mellowing(p. pr. & vb. n.) of Mellow
    
    
    
        Mellowness(n.) Quality or state of being mellow.
